New Delhi: The branch for promotion of industry and internal exchange (DPIIT) has opened packages for the fifth edition of the national Startup Awards (NSA), a flagship initiative underneath the Startup india programme.


In line with the authorities's vision of Aatmanirbhar Bharat and the intention of a five-trillion-dollar economic system, Startup india supports startups thru initiatives which include startup recognition, tax exemptions, regulatory ease, funding access, and capacity building, in step with a trade Ministry assertion.


"Startups making use of to NSA are evaluated via a rigorous multi-stage procedure related to eligibility screening, sectoral shortlisting, and evaluation by expert panels comprising industry leaders, investors, academicians, and government officers. DPIIT leads the execution, with lively involvement from worried ministries and departments to make certain that winners reflect national priorities and sectoral range," stated the ministry.


NSA covers a wide variety of domain names along with agriculture, smooth strength, fintech, aerospace, health, schooling, cybersecurity, and accessibility, amongst others. Each edition introduces new categories to align with evolving challenges and opportunities.


NSA recognition serves as a mark of country wide credibility, allowing winners to get admission to partnerships, investors, policy help, worldwide visibility, and mentoring possibilities. Several beyond winners have long past on to persuade policy, get hold of foremost offers, and extend their footprint the world over.


Launched in 2016, Startup india has converted India's entrepreneurial landscape, fostering innovation and empowering youngsters, girls, students, and first-time founders, especially from ttier 2 and Tier 3 cities.


Over 1.seventy five lakh startups have been acknowledged with the aid of DPIIT to date, representing nearly each district in india and spanning various sectors such as agriculture, health, schooling, power, and deep tech.


To have fun and spotlight excessive-impact ventures, DPIIT launched the countrywide Startup Awards in 2019. The awards recognize no longer simply industrial success however also social effect, sustainability, and scalability. The most recent version acquired over 2,three hundred programs, reflecting the deepening attain and growing recognition of the initiative.
